Senior SSR Advisor – Sub-Saharan Africa Division 80-100% (maternity cover) Project Management / Gestion de projet Genève Fixed term contract / CDD
Support au Gestionnaire admin RH Terrain Human ressources / Ressources humaines Genève Fixed term contract / CDD